A Viticultural Exploration of Štajerska: Unveiling the Terroir of Slovenia's Eastern Wine Region



Introduction: Štajerska, located in the eastern part of Slovenia, is an up-and-coming wine region that has recently gained international recognition for its unique viticultural characteristics and exceptional wines. This review aims to provide a comprehensive understanding of Štajerska's distinctive terroir, wine styles, grape varieties, and food pairings.

Region Overview: Štajerska, also known as Styria in German, is Slovenia's second-largest wine region, encompassing approximately 10,000 hectares of vineyards. The region is situated between the Drava and Mura rivers and boasts a diverse range of microclimates and soil types. Its vineyards are spread across picturesque hillsides, providing optimal sun exposure and drainage conditions.

Terroir: The unique terroir of Štajerska is shaped by its continental climate, characterized by hot summers and cold winters, with an average annual temperature of 10-12°C. The region's varied topography and soil composition further contribute to its diverse viticultural influences. Štajerska's vineyards are primarily located on slopes and hillsides, ensuring good sun exposure and proper drainage. The dominant soil types include loess, marl, and schist, which impart distinct mineral notes to the region's wines.

Wine Styles: Štajerska is renowned for producing elegant, refined white wines that showcase the region's unique terroir. The most common grape varieties include Welschriesling (Ribolla Gialla), Chardonnay, Sauvignon Blanc, and Pinot Gris. These varieties are often vinified in stainless steel tanks to preserve their natural acidity and fresh fruit flavors. Štajerska also produces a small quantity of red wines primarily from the Blaufränkisch (Modra Frankinja) grape variety, which expresses the region's minerality and structure.

Grape Varieties: The most widely planted grape variety in Štajerska is Welschriesling (Ribolla Gialla), which accounts for about 30% of the total vineyard area. This versatile grape produces wines with varying degrees of sweetness, from fresh and crisp to full-bodied and dessert styles. Chardonnay, Sauvignon Blanc, and Pinot Gris are also essential grape varieties in Štajerska, contributing significantly to the region's reputation for producing high-quality white wines.

Food Pairings: The mineral-driven whites of Štajerska pair beautifully with a range of dishes, particularly those featuring herbs and spices, seafood, and light meats such as poultry and veal. The region's red Blaufränkisch wines are ideal companions for heartier meals, including roasted game meats, stews, and grilled sausages.

Conclusion: Štajerska is a captivating wine region that offers unique terroir-driven wines with distinct characteristics shaped by its diverse climate, soil types, and grape varieties. As more wine enthusiasts discover the exceptional quality and diversity of Štajerska's offerings, this hidden gem is poised to become an essential destination for those seeking authentic European wine experiences.
